Whether you have a compact kitchen or a spacious one, these clever storage solutions can help you keep your wine collection organized and easily accessible.Built-in Wine Rack DesignsThere are various designs of built-in wine racks that you can consider for your kitchen cabinets:Cabinet-Sized Wine RacksCabinet-sized wine racks fit neatly into standard kitchen cabinets, allowing you to utilize overhead storage effectively. They can hold several bottles, keeping them secure and out of the way.Open Shelf Wine RacksOpen shelf wine racks allow you to display your favorite bottles while keeping them easily accessible. This design is perfect for showcasing unique or decorative wine bottles and adding a personal touch to your kitchen.Pull-Out Wine RacksFor those who want convenience, pull-out wine racks can be a game changer. These racks slide out from your cabinets, making it easy to access your wine collection while keeping it hidden when not in use.Materials to ConsiderChoosing the right materials for your built-in wine racks is crucial for durability and style. Here are some popular options:WoodWooden wine racks are classic and can be stained or painted to match your kitchen decor. They offer a warm, inviting look that complements a variety of design styles.MetalMetal wine racks provide a modern and industrial feel. They are often more durable than wood and can support heavier bottles with ease.GlassGlass wine racks add a touch of elegance and sophistication. They are excellent for showcasing your wine collection while keeping the overall look light and airy.Tips for InstallationWhen installing built-in wine racks, consider the following tips:LocationChoose a cool, dark place away from direct sunlight to store your wine. The ideal temperature for wine storage is between 45°F and 65°F.HeightConsider the height of the racks for optimal accessibility. Ensure that the racks are easy to reach and that heavier bottles are stored lower.FAQQ: How many bottles can a built-in wine rack hold?A: The capacity of built-in wine racks varies by design. Some can hold as few as 6 bottles, while others can accommodate 20 or more.Q: Are built-in wine racks difficult to install?A: Installation difficulty varies based on the design and your DIY skills.
